Since the invention of printing, Virgil's works were a remarkable publishing success and also in Piedmont, an isolated area of Northern Italy in the sixteenth century, they were printed several times in order to meet the demands of a public, which was always wider and more culturally prepared. As it is not yet available an exhaustive discussion on Virgil's books edited in Piedmont during the sixteenth century, this paper is an attempt to provide a preliminary survey on the spot occupied by the Latin poet in the Duchy of Savoy during the Renaissance.
